The Detroit Pistons pushed the Cleveland Cavaliers to the brink in Game 4, but they needed a better final effort from their point guard.
With Detroit down two and the season in his hands, Pistons point guard Reggie Jackson turned down a chance to drive down an open lane and opted instead for an awkward, leaning 3-point attempt.
